Captain John W. Cannon

Marker Number: 

1756

Location: 

Hawesville, 2nd scenic overlook on US 60, 1-1/2 mi. E. of KY 69

Below is view of river bottom land where John Cannon, riverboat pilot and builder of fine steamboats for lower Mississippi trade, was born in 1820. By 1840 this skilled pilot began his career as steamboat entrepreneur. His most famous achievement was the ROBERT E. LEE, which won over the NATCHEZ in celebrated steamboat race from New Orleans to St. Louis in 1870.
